21. Technical data

General
Definitions
Reference value
The specified value of an influencing factor to which are referred the characteristics of the equipment
Nominal range
The range of values of an influencing quantity (factor) within which, under specified conditions, the equipment meets the specified
requirements
Operative range
The range of values of a given energizing quantity for which the equipment, under specified conditions, is able to perform its
intended functions according to the specified requirements
